ASIA: India is on track to surpass China by mid-2023 as the world’s most populous nation, United Nations data said on Wednesday, raising questions about whether a booming, young Indian population will fuel economic growth for years to come.
The UN report said that India will have about 2.9 million people more than China sometime in the middle of this year.
UNICEF: Some 12.7 children missed one or more vaccinations in Africa between 2019 and 2021 because of the disruptive impact of the Covid-19 pandemic, leaving the continent vulnerable to even more outbreaks of disease and facing a “child survival crisis,” a new report from Unicef said today.
Africa has the highest number of unvaccinated and undervaccinated children in the world.
UNITED STATES: Fox News reached a last minute settlement of $787.5m (£634m) in the defamation with United States voting machine company Dominion.
The deal allowed Fox News to avoid a lengthy and potentially embarrassing trial after Dominion alleged Fox had damaged its business by spreading false claims that its machines had helped rig the 2020 election in Joe Biden’s favour.
UNITED STATES: Two teenagers and a 20-year-old man have been arrested and charged with reckless murder in connection with a shooting on Saturday that killed four young people at a sweet 16 birthday party in rural Alabama, investigators announced on Wednesday.
Teenagers Tyreese McCullough and Travis McCullough have been charged with four counts of reckless murder along with Wilson LaMar Hill (20).
The pair are charged with the shooting of Philstavious Dowdell, Shaunkivia Nicole Smith, Marsiah Emmanuel Collins and Corbin Dahmontrey Holston.
